Requirements and Eligibility

Before diving into the application process, it’s essential to understand the requirements and eligibility criteria to ensure you meet the necessary qualifications. To be considered for the Pinterest Creator Fund, you must have an active Pinterest account and regularly create high-quality content that aligns with Pinterest’s values and guidelines. Additionally, you should have a substantial following and engagement on the platform, demonstrating your impact and influence in your niche.
